Transaction

18c5bbd4ff2e4e096364b9055564972ce530d48e57acaffd6fa0744f454cf4d1
305,134 confirmations
Timestamp
1593239090
Block636,547
Fee2,000 sats
Fee rate9.35 sats/vB
view on mempool.space

Inputs & Outputs